Chemical Properties of Deltamethrin (CAS 52918-63-5)

Deltamethrin

InChI
InChI=1S/C22H19Br2NO3/c1-22(2)17(12-19(23)24)20(22)21(26)28-18(13-25)14-7-6-10-16(11-14)27-15-8-4-3-5-9-15/h3-12,17-18,20H,1-2H3
InChI Key
OWZREIFADZCYQD-UHFFFAOYSA-N
Formula
C22H19Br2NO3
SMILES
CC1(C)C(C=C(Br)Br)C1C(=O)OC(C#N)c1cccc(Oc2ccccc2)c1
Molecular Weight1
505.20
CAS
52918-63-5

Physical Properties

Property Value Unit Source
Δfus 45.83 kJ/mol Joback Calculated Property
log10WS -8.40 Estimated Solubility
logPoct/wat 6.490 Crippen Calculated Property
McVol 307.850 ml/mol McGowan Calculated Property
Inp 3059.00 NIST
Tfus 373.50 ± 0.10 K NIST
